# Quornix Environments — GC Pauses

The staging tier of Quornix runs with a smaller heap than production, so garbage-collection pauses there are not representative. Release sign-off should use production-like load against the perf environment only. Pause targets are 150 ms p99. The perf environment currently runs with these values.

config for bahop-baduf:
[kasion]
team = lamath
access_code = ac_d807e5
host = kasion.paliqcloud.corp
port = 4000
owner = julix.tamvan
peer = frair.qorvelsoft.local

## Changelog — v4.2.0: Changed Defaults

The Prismloom transcoding farm now defaults to two-pass encoding for all 1080p jobs and caps concurrent GPU workers per node at four. Previously these were opt-in settings that most teams forgot to enable, leading to uneven output quality. Existing overrides in team manifests still win. New team members: if a job queue looks slow after this release, check worker caps before filing a ticket. The new default configuration is shown below.

config for hawip-bahop:
[fendor]
host = fendor.paliqworks.corp
user = fendor_svc
database = fendor_prod

## Ownership

The Driftgale websocket reconnect bug (intermittent session loss after network handoff) is tracked under the realtime team's backlog. Support team: collect client logs covering the two minutes before disconnect and note the device's network type. Do not advise customers to reinstall. All escalations for this issue should be directed to the designated owner.

signatory, fahag-bawep: Weneth Belwyn Kasath Ulaeth

Subject: Handover — Fernbolt release duties

Hey — taking over releases for the Fernbolt bloom-filter layer from me starting Friday. Main thing: rebuild the filter artifacts before shipping, otherwise the KV nodes see a false-positive spike and page you at 3am. Artifacts have to be signed or the deploy script refuses them. The current signing key is below.

rollout seal: bky6_63q7Qj